You Walk in the Truth

1 1The elder to the beloved 2Gaius, whom I 3love in truth.
2 Beloved, I pray that in all respects you may prosper and be in good health, just as your soul prospers.
3 For I 4was very glad when 5brethren came and testified to your truth, that is, how you 6are walking in truth.
4 I have no greater joy than [a]this, to hear of 7my children 8walking in the truth.
5 Beloved, you are acting faithfully in whatever * you accomplish for the 9brethren, and [b]especially when they are 10strangers;
6 and they have testified to your love before the church. You will do well to 11send them on their way in a manner 12worthy of God.
7 For they went out for the sake of 13the Name, 14accepting nothing from the Gentiles.
8 Therefore we ought to [c]support such men, so that we may [d]be fellow workers [e]with the truth.
9 I wrote something to the church; but Diotrephes, who loves to 15be first among them, does not accept [f]what we say.
10 For this reason, 16if I come, I will call attention to his deeds which he does, unjustly accusing us with wicked words; and not satisfied with this, he himself does not 17receive the 18brethren, either, and he forbids those who desire to do so and 19puts them out of the church.
11 Beloved, 20do not imitate what is evil, but what is good. 21The one who does good is of God; 22the one who does evil has not seen God.
12 Demetrius 23has received a good testimony from everyone, and from the truth itself; and we add our testimony, and 24you know that our testimony is true.
13 25I had many things to write to you, but I am not willing to write them to you with pen and ink;
14 but I hope to see you shortly, and we will speak face to face.
15 26Peace be to you. The friends greet you. Greet the friends 27by name.
